首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用C#以编程方式获取最后填充的excel行

使用C#以编程方式获取最后填充的Excel行是一个常见的任务,可以使用第三方库如EPPlus或NPOI来实现。这里以EPPlus为例,说明如何实现这个功能。

首先,需要安装EPPlus库,可以使用NuGet包管理器进行安装:

代码语言:txt
复制
Install-Package EPPlus

然后,可以使用以下代码来获取最后填充的Excel行:

代码语言:csharp
复制
using OfficeOpenXml;
using System;
using System.IO;

public class ExcelHelper
{
    public static int GetLastRow(string filePath, string sheetName)
    {
        using var package = new ExcelPackage(new FileInfo(filePath));
        var worksheet = package.Workbook.Worksheets[sheetName];
        return worksheet.Dimension.End.Row;
    }
}

其中,filePath是Excel文件的路径,sheetName是要操作的工作表名称。GetLastRow方法返回最后填充的Excel行号。

使用示例:

代码语言:csharp
复制
var filePath = "path/to/your/excel/file.xlsx";
var sheetName = "Sheet1";
var lastRow = ExcelHelper.GetLastRow(filePath, sheetName);
Console.WriteLine($"The last row is: {lastRow}");

这样就可以获取最后填充的Excel行号了。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券